1. Page 1 of 9
Madhukar Eunny
Mobile: +61 4 6981 8613
E- mail: maddy.kinny@gmail.com
Professional Summary
Currently working as Senior BIDW Consultant in Medibank Pvt Ltd, Melbourne, and VIC.
Strong working experience in the Architecture, Data Analysis, Development,
Implementation, Testing and Support of Data Warehousing Applications using Data
Extraction, Transformation and Loading (ETL).
Vast Experience in Solving Issues at reporting layer.
Strong Experience with SDLC Models - Agile, Water fall.
12 years of Experience in ETL - Informatica PowerCenter, Informatica IDQ.
7 + years of Experience as Team Lead in Development and ETL Testing and Support.
5 + years of Experience working with Teradata Databases with Strong SQL Experience,
Teradata Architecture, Teradata Advance Utilities – Fexport,FLoad,MLoad,TPT etc.,.
3 + years of Experience in MSBI – Sql Server Database and SQL commands/Queries.
Strong Working Experience in MSBI – ETL SSIS.
Strong Problem Solving skills at the Reporting Layer.
Sound Knowledge on MSBI – SSRS.
5 + years of Experience in UNIX commands and Shell scripting.
5 + years of Experience in Oracle Sql/ Plsql.
5 + years of Experience on Agile.
4 + years of Experience as Production support Lead.
3 + years of Experience in Automated Batch Design and Scheduling - Autosys.
1 + year Experience in Data Profiling & Analysis using Informatica Profiler.
1 + year Experience in PowerCenter Administration.
Experience ERWIN – Create Logical & Physical models, Entities and Configure Entity &
Attribute properties, identify Identifying and Non-Identifying relationships across entities,
implement Forward Engineering and Reverse Engineering, Export LDM and PDM etc.,
Strong working experience as an ETL Architect and was instrumental in designing High
Level and detailed ETL frameworks, Technical Design documents.
Sound Domain knowledge on – Investment Banking, Health Care & insurance.
Extensive knowledge on Top Down (Inmonn) & Bottom up (Ralph Kimball) approaches.
Worked significantly on Performance tuning and instrumental in eliminating many
bottlenecks that could have impacted the Project delivery/Release.
Experience with managing large volumes of data in production
Experienced in managing DWBI projects that included 20+ members team.
Worked as Development/ Support Lead in U.B.S Investment Bank at Stamford, CT, U.S.A
and Zurich, Switzerland for 3 yrs.
Team/ Independent Player with excellent Organizational and Interpersonal skills.
Excellent written and oral communication skills.
2. Page 2 of 9
Onshore Experience
Overall 3 years of Onshore experience and had gained exposure/insights in various aspects.
Stamford, Connecticut, USA as Development Lead for 1.2 years ( Jan 2007- Feb 2008)
Zurich, Switzerland as ETL Developer and Production support Lead for 1.6 years (Dec 2008
– Jun 2010)
Technical Profile:
ETL - Informatica PowerCenter 8x/9x.
Data Modelling(Logical & Physical) : ERWIN
Data Profiling & Data Cleansing: Profiler, IDQ.
Databases - Oracle 11G/10G, Teradata 14.0, SQL Server.
Programming – RDBMS Concepts, SQL, PL/SQL, UNIX Internals, Shell Scripting.
Batch Scheduler – Autosys, Tivoli.
ETL Design – Microsoft Visio Studio, Microsoft Word, Microsoft Publisher.
Project Tasks and Issues Tracking: JIRA, Microsoft Project Plan (MPP).
Testing Tools: HP QC, Clear Quest, RQM (Rational Quality Manager).
Educational Qualification & Certifications:
Bachelors of Engineering in Computer Science and Engineering (1999-2003) under J.N.T.U
University Hyderabad with 70.40 percentage [First Class with Distinction].
Informatica PowerCenter Developer certified, Administrator certified.
Recognized by Teradata Education Network as SQL, Advanced SQL certified.
ITIL Foundation Certified.
Health Care Level-I Certified –Deloitte/ Anthem.
Worked and published below White papers for Deloitte.
Informatica Grid Computing
Informatica - Master Data Management
Dimensional Data Modelling
Product Management
ETL Informatica PowerCenter
Professional Experience
Working as ETL Architect/ Senior BI Developer / Business Support in Medibank Pty Ltd in
IM – Business Intelligence space through InfoCentric Pty Ltd since Jan 2015.
Worked as Senior Consultant for Deloitte Consulting India Ltd. [Feb2013 – Jan 2015]
Worked as Project Lead for United Health Group, India. [Nov 2011 – Jan 2013]
Worked as Technical Lead for Wipro Technologies Ltd, India. [Jul 2004 - Nov 2011]
3. Page 3 of 9
Current Project Details
Role: ETL Designer / Senior BI Developer
Project: Delphi
Client: Medibank
Company: Infocentric Pvt Ltd.
Duration: Jan2015 till Date
Responsibilities:
SuccessfullyDeliveredEnd toEnd SolutionPlatform Migrationprojectwithoptimalsolution
architecture for EDW Medibank.
SME and Techno Functional Go-to Person for MPL Product and Address Subject Areas.
Working in a team on Agile model by using JIRA Tool in order to fit/ document the Business
requirements by creating Epics and break down the development and testing effort
deployment and release of the Project deliverables in the form of Stories , Tasks and Sub-
tasks.
Working on the ALM defect tracking tool to create/ update /assign / work on the defects
raised in SIT and UAT environments.
Requirements Gathering and Analysis on SAP Business Model, Source Data Model and
Business Requirements Document.
Worked on Requirements specification documents by creating logical and Physical
mappings that include attribute level Business rules from source to target keeping in mind
the existing Business reporting systems needs and data flow from source till facts.
As an ETL architect - created the Technical design documents (HLD and LLD) that includes
the data flow across Landing ->Staging -> Dimensions and Facts including the impacted
objects/newobjectsanddatastructuresthatare requiredto beconstructedafter GAP analysis
has been performed between New source system and Existing Reports.
Workedon Top-down data modellingby using ERWIN,Microsoft Visio to create logical and
physical models by creating entities, relationship between entities, configuration of data
types, forward engineering , generate data structures for Staging tables in Product subject
area related Products, Coverages/Features and respective Coverages amounts and Base
product rates for both hospital and extras etc.,
Strong understanding on the Data warehouse concepts related Ralph Kimball’s Bottom Up
approach and Dimensional modelling and creation of Departmental data marts etc.,
Strong understanding on the Bill Inmon’s Top Down approach of constructing EDW in 3NF.
Workedon DataQuality tools such as IDQ,Informaticaprofiler to createObjectprofiles/Test
scenarios on the Source datasets to identify the Uniqueness on candidate keys defined,
Duplicates check, Referential integrity across 2 entities, Key attributes with Nulls and also
understand the validity of the values for the key elements flowing from the SAP Source
Datasets and accordingly Raise the issues and follow up, fix and progress further.
Data Profiling and Analysis on the Source System data and Identify and Resolve issues.
WorkingonSQLQueriestoidentifythe inconsistenciesonSourcedatasets from SAPsystem.
Working on Data Integration tools such as Informatica Power centre and SSIS to extract,
transform and load data into targets. Have developed transformations such as Source
4. Page 4 of 9
qualifier, Expression, Aggregator, Union, Sorter, Lookup, Filter, Router and Stored
Procedure, Conditional split etc., to standardize the data and implement Business rules and
load the data into Staging area.
Created Dimensions by using Teradata Utilities such as SQL,BTEQ,MLOAD,FLOAD to hold
Product related information such as Product Name, Product type, Product rate and
Marketable/Non Marketable, Product classification etc., by using slowly changing
Dimensions Type1 and Type2 as well as full refresh mode on daily basis.
Created and worked on Enhancements of Transactional facts related to Membership and
Claims (Adjudication, Hospital, Medical and Ancillary Claims) to calculate the Benefit Paid
amount, Provider charge, Co-pay, Excess amount for every Claim line under a give claim.
Enhanced the existing DataMart applications and thereby reduced the GAP between the
changed Source system, data and existing Business reports.
Adherence to Technical standards.
Providing Business support to End users/Stake holders who work on Actuaries, Micro
strategy and SAS reports and resolve any issues highlighted during Steering committee
meetings.
Document and Track Business decisions and assumptions, solutions proposed.
Performed Gap and Reverse Gap Analysis, Business Data Analysis on SAP Source system
Functional; Model against Mainframe Model.
Risk Identification and mitigation with respect to any impacts on the Semantic layer -
Dimensions and Facts that could eventually break the BI Reports.
(STLC) Perform System Integration Testing and defect tracking, triaging and support.
Provided UAT Support for all the Tier3 applications that run on Dimensions and Facts.
Trained Resources on DWH Concepts & Dimensional modelling concepts, ETL tools such as
Informatica Power Centre and its advanced features, SSIS, Data cleansing tools such as IDQ,
Informatica Profiler, and Teradata SQL & Utilities.
Previous Project Details
Role: BIDW Senior Consultant, Offshore Technical Lead.
Project: Individual Infomart
Client: Anthem
Company: Deloitte Consulting US-India
Duration: Feb2014 to Jan2015
Responsibilities:
Worked as Offshore Technical Lead on BI on ICD10(International Classification Disease
codes), HIX(Health Insurance Exchanges) projects in a Client Engagement
Worked with clients directly and understood the Business requirements through BRD
And have prepared BTRD (Business Technical requirement documents).
Created Requirement specification mapping document to depict data flow from Source to
Target.
5. Page 5 of 9
Performed Data Quality checks on Source files, landing and Staging areas by using IDQ to
verify and validate the correctness of the source data.
Data Modelling in Teradata to create Logical and Physical Designs, Dimensions and Facts,
Primary Index selection, Construction of Skinny, Temporary and Persistent tables.
Created Technical Design (HLD and LLD) to depict the data flow from landing zone till
Facts.
Development of ETL logic using Informatica PowerCenter, Teradata, UNIX, Oracle RDBMS.
Mappings,Mapplets,Transformations, Sessions , Command Tasks and Workflows
Teradata Scripts using BTEQ, Fast Load and Multi Load.
UNIX Shell Programming.
Effectively Work and Manage Team from offshore & Onshore.
Involved in Estimating Cost for Projects and Resource planning.
Perform and support deployments of ETL Artefacts to SIT, UAT as part of Migration
Activities.
Code review of ETL and Teradata artefacts.
Adhere to Standards and ensure on time Project Delivery without any deviations from
timelines/ SLA.
Coach and Mentor junior resources on ETL Technologies.
Attend cross platform trainings that are mandatory as per Project demand.
Support during SIT/UAT (Triage and fix Defects), Production deployment, Warranty.
Present and explain SMR (Status Monthly Reports) to clients in Timely manner.
Role: BIDW Senior Consultant, Offshore Technical Lead.
Project: BCBSA Extracts & EGD (Enterprise Group Dataset)
Client: Anthem
Company: Deloitte Consulting US-India
Duration: Feb2013 to Jan2014
Responsibilities:
Designed and developed ETL Mappings to extract, transform and enable the messaging
between Blue cross Home and Blue cross Host applications that are housed on Teradata data
warehouse.
Developed transformationssuchasLookup – Dynamic/Static,Aggregator, Update-strategy,
Expression, Router, Transaction control , Filter, Union transformations etc.,
Created Mapping specification document.
Constructed standard and Re-usable components that has provided optimal performing
solutions.
Performed Data cleansing to standardize and enrich data flowing into target.
Created Technical Design (HLD and LLD) to depict the data flow from landing zone till
Facts.
Development of ETL logic using Informatica PowerCenter, Teradata, UNIX, Oracle RDBMS.
Mappings,Mapplets,Transformations, Sessions , Command Tasks and Workflows
Teradata Scripts using BTEQ, Fast Load and Multi Load.
6. Page 6 of 9
UNIX Shell Programming.
Provided support to SIT and UAT and Warranty Period.
Code review of ETL and Teradata artefacts.
Role: Project Lead
Project: Clinical Reporting Platform
Company: United Health Group
Date: Nov 2011 to Jan 2013
Responsibilities:
Designed ETL Architecture for all the Business requirements.
Created Technical Design documents that depicts data flow from source to target.
Development of Informatica Artefacts such as Mappings, Mapplets, Reusable
Transformations, Sessions, Other command tasks and Workflows.
Extensively worked on Performance tuning of Existing ETL Extracts.
Weekly calls with Project managers and update the status of current projects assignments,
Offshore Billing, Forecast upcoming projects, Resource planning.
Send status reports to the Business/stake holders and present them the key highlights of
various enhancements, current progressive work items , projection of resource utilization ,
productivity, Project Estimations etc.,
Assist Resources through proper trainings, coaching and mentoring.
Undertaken technical trainings on SQL/PLSQL, Fundamentals of Oracle, Teradata
Architecture, and Informatica Administration.
Undertaken general trainings on Planning and prioritization of the assigned tasks (timely
management).
Mentored and coached junior resources and upskilled them.
Monitored resource utilization and productivity.
Performed Defect Triaging, Tracking, and fixing and send Defect report to Stake holders.
Assisted Project Managers / Data architects/ System architects during clarifications
/issues/revision ofefforts and always ensuredthat projectwork scheduleis properlyplanned
(efforts) till the code went live.
Diligently attended Managerial trainings to improve my managerial skills.
Mainly worked on the Medicaid and Tricare, EHP (Ensyc Health Portal), ICUE (Integrated
Clinical User Interface), Ingenix, Evisor Health care project modules.
7. Page 7 of 9
Roles Undertaken: Developer, Offshore & Onshore Technical Lead, Production Support Lead
Project: CAL – Production Support
Client: UBS
Company: Wipro Technologies
Duration: Jul 2009 to Nov 2011
Responsibilities:
Provided resolution to any Production Related issues and performed Root cause analysis if
required.
Attended Major release Go/No-Go calls with Release Managers, End Users and GSD and
provide appropriate Information on Behalf of Application Development team.
Attended Biweekly Status calls with GSD to discuss on the ongoing Production issues,
pending open tickets, regarding RCA on any issues, updating them on closed tickets with
proper resolution steps and clarification.
Handled Bug fixes, Application Enhancements related change requests from End users
through proper off cycle and Major releases.
Updated the Problem tickets of production with valid information and close them once
clarification is provided to the end users either through mail/phone/chat.
Time to Time check/Monitor on Production Batches. ETL Application Performance and
Analysis and improve the Performance where ever it is required.
Providing Effort Estimations to either the Bug-Fixes or Application Enhancement change
requests to the End users.
Provided extensive Support after any Major release and react proactively to any issue and
provide resolution/clarification to the GSD/End Users.
Thorough verification/Unit testing/UAT testing of any changes and obtain appropriate sign
offs from the End users before deploying the changes into Production.
Provided On call Production Support and proactively answered and resolved issues in
production.
Attended Project internal Calls and update the Change request status time to time.
Roles Undertaken: Developer, Offshore & Onshore Technical Lead, Production Support Lead
Project: GGL CAL
Client: UBS
Company: Wipro Technologies
Duration: May 2005 to Jun 2009
TheGlobal General Ledger (GGL)is theultimaterepositoryoftheaccountingrepresentationofall financial
transactions performed by UBS legal entities. The GGL receives approximately 1000 different feeds each
day,transforms themintostandardized businessevents,explodesthosebusiness eventsintoa standardized
set of accounting entries, posts them into a control ledger (SAP) and a data warehouse, and produces a
standard set offiles used for reconciliation,regulatoryreporting(Swiss and local),and a varietyofinternal
and external authorities. The system is used by many Finance & Control business users, analysts,
accountants,businessunitcontrollers(BUC's)and seniorbusinessmanagementpersonnel.TheCAL Layer
will provide better functionality and improve current limitations around the current PPP, GPP, BEE and
IMS processes. The CAL layer represents the primary area where the Supplier will be involved.
8. Page 8 of 9
CAL is an Investment Banking Data warehousing Project which is reusable accountic logic
Placed in between trades and positions and journals/ledger (Maintenance of Global
General Ledger)
Responsibilities:
Development of ETL- Informatica Transformations Mappings, Mapplets, Sessions,
Workflows.
Built and test transformationssuchas Filter, Joiner,Rank,lookup, Updatestrategy, sequence
Generator, Stored Procedure, Advanced External Procedure, Aggregator transformations,
Pipeline Normalizer and Expression Transformations.
Code Review of the Build to verify its correctness syntactically and semantically.
Prepared, executed Unit test cases and verify them and provide results to Clients / Business
Analysts.
Built and maintained Batch scripts on UNIX through Autosys Scheduler.
Developed Unix Shell Scripts to extract the unstructured files and transform into organized
record sets.
Involved in ETL Informatica Server Migrations Activities from version 7 to 8x.
Undertaken role as Informatica Administrator to manage and maintain the Infa admin
Console.
Pilot testing on Informatica 8x version w.r.t various features such as Grid Computing, High-
availability.
Involved in UAT (User Acceptance testing), Regression testing activities prior to release.
Involved in Performance tuning of the ETL Code to reduce the run time and increase the
efficiency of the application.
Worked at Onshore as Technical Lead.
Performed RCA and provide resolution to all production issues.
Attended release calls with various stake holders including End users, IT Project Managers
to provide valuable inputs on pre/post release activities etc.,
Attended Biweekly Status calls with GSD and provide updates on current production fixes,
discuss on work around (tactical solutions) as well as strategic solutions.
Handled bug fixes and application enhancements periodically.
Updated status of problem/incident tickets periodically.
Timely check of production batches to asses application Performance and Analyse, improve
the Performance overall.
Development and Test Effort estimation to bug fixes and enhancements.
Proactive to any issue and provide resolution/clarification to End Users.
Through verification/Unit testing/UAT testing of any changes and obtain appropriate sign
offs from the End users before deploying the changes into Production.
On call Production Support to end users in terms of reachability.
Involve in DB Migration Activities such as Stats gathering, Collection of Histograms,
Perform Regression, UAT, and Front to back testing in all Environments.
Requirements gathering, Analysis and prepare Technical Design Plan.
Provide Level-3 ZCAL Production Support 24/7 through on call Support.
Perform DB Refresh, Autosys refresh activities periodically.
Attend Weekly Status Meeting calls and update the status accordingly.
9. Page 9 of 9
Provided Tactical and Strategic solution to End users based on the time availability and
complexity
Of the issues.
Received appreciation mails from clients due to accomplishment of the task with in the
deadlines specified without any severe erroneous bugs.
Received award for the accomplishment of this module in Wipro Technologies.
Provided support at Onsite at client site during UAT/Regression and during Code release
to production.
Role: DWH Developer
Project: Server Migration Project
Client: Deutsche Bank Asset Management
Company: Wipro Technologies
Duration: July 2004 to May 2005
This projectdealswith AssetManagementwhichhasitsGlobal DataHub in Frankfurt thatdealswith financial data
related to Holdings, Transactions, Forward contracts, Derivatives like futures and options. Involved in Server
Migration of Existing Data warehousing application.
The server migration project was accomplished in Global Bank Asset Management offshore development centre.
Server migration Project includes
1) Migration of oracle database server from 8i to 9i
2) Migration of informatica power centre server from 6.2.2 to informatica 7.1.2
Responsibilities:
Developed DWH ETL components mappings, mapplets, sessions, workflows, worklets etc.,
related to the application as per the requirement.
Execution of ETL workflows through autosys
Code review of developed code and creation code review document.
Performed Unit testing and creation of unit testing checklist.
Creation of autosys jobs in UNIX for running Informatica components through Autosys.
Creation Oracle Procedures, Views, Tables required for the maintenance of data.
Performance tuning in Informatica (tuning of the source qualifier
Transformation, Inclusion of Pipeline partitioning, tuning of lookup overrides, code
Reusability, creation of optimal design to provide solution basing on the minimum time
taken/minimum cost involved for the design to the Functional specification provided.